Jaw Injuries. Any jaw injury, such as fractures, can cause jaw pain. In some cases, jaw pain from jaw injuries can radiate and feel like it is coming from the ears. WebJun 9, 2024 ·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) Disorder. The most common signs and symptoms of TMJ disorder include jaw tenderness that may feel like a toothache, as well as a headache or earache. 1. The pain may worsen when chewing food, and you may hear and/or feel a clicking or popping noise when eating. WebParotitis is a term used to describe parotid gland swelling. Your parotid glands are salivary glands located between your jaw and ear. Parotitis causes include viral and bacterial infections, salivary gland stones and dental problems. Treatments include antivirals, antibiotics, heat application and massage. Symptoms and Causes.
